Output aef681935d9e777fe5a98f87bb537d3cd2fb71c7e00613716505ea44ca0ebb6d:3

value
39952975
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 902a9988640016f05d4dc36bf3a333ce616ffb03 OP_EQUALVERIFY OP_CHECKSIG
address
1E9HLWJaaQX2gtqSVjQ5NptToW3xYrpWEG
transaction
aef681935d9e777fe5a98f87bb537d3cd2fb71c7e00613716505ea44ca0ebb6d
confirmations
138827
spent
true